ESTES PARK SCHOOL DISTRICT R-3
High School Musical Choreographer
Estes Park School District has a vacancy for a high school musical choreographer and is open for the 26-27 school year.
Responsibilities to include.
  • choreographing specific dance numbers for fall 2026 high school musical. Songs to be selected by Musical Director, Choir Director, and Choreographer
  • teaching choreography to high school students with varying levels of dance experience to include 2 2-hour rehearsals each week for seven weeks (14 rehearsals approximately see below)
  • attending additional rehearsals during final week prior to performances for polishing
  • occasional brief meetings with Musical Director and Director to discuss progress and changes
  • Choreographer must begin and end rehearsals at designated times

Previous experience in musical choreography and teaching formal dance in a group setting is preferred. Salary range for is $1680 to $1949, depending on experience.
